721. Softly, now, the light of day

1 Softly, now, the light of day
Fades upon my sight away;
Free from care, from labor free,
Lord, I would commune with thee.

2 Soon, for me, the light of day
Shall for ever pass away;
Then, from sin and sorrow free,
Take me, Lord, to dwell with thee.
